Cuba Emprende Project

It arises in 2012, under the protection of the Archbishopric of Havana, in order to have a positive impact on increasing the quality of life of people, thanks to the contribution of non-state work. Today this program has achieved more than 3 600 graduates of its courses and almost 570 consultancies.

Goals:

Guarantee training and accompanying those who wish to start or improve their company, diversify access to knowledge in business management and generate alliances between entrepreneurs for the progress of the sector.

Services:

  • Workshop Emprende of training and help to improve a business.
  • Conferences and specialized modules that provide tools for the development of business management.
  • Consulting with professionals who work directly on the needs and problems of each particular business.

Events:

  • Expoemprendimiento exhibition fair, where private businesses are promoted.
  • Theoretical space, in order to deepen in essential contents for the development of the enterprises in the country.
  • Sectoral meetings where specific problems of a guild of private initiative are addressed.
  • November of entrepreneurs, event of relationship between entrepreneurs to create opportunities for collaboration.
